Discretize ellipses to polygons with nearly equal segments lengths
function Polygons=Ellipses2Polygons(Ellipses,L)
Input
Ellipses: (NEllipses*5) array. each column represent:
(:,1): radius of ellipses at direction 1
(:,2): radius of ellipses at direction 2
(:,3): x-cooridante of centroid
(:,4): y-coordinate of centroid
(:,5): Inclination angle
L: Approximate segement length of the polygons
Output
Polygons: a cell array where Polygons{i} is (n*2) polygons vertices array of the ith ellipse
Ayad Al-Rumaithi (2021). Convert Ellipses to Polygons (https://www.mathworks.com/matlabcentral/fileexchange/71572-convert-ellipses-to-polygons), MATLAB Central File Exchange. Retrieved .
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!Create scripts with code, output, and formatted text in a single executable document.